WebDec 22, 2024 · PEDIAPRED® (prednisolone sodium phosphate) Oral Solution is a dye free, colorless to light straw colored, raspberry flavored solution. Each 5 mL (teaspoonful) of PEDIAPRED ® contains 6.7 mg prednisolone sodium phosphate (5 mg prednisolone base) in a palatable, aqueous vehicle. Generic name: SODIUM PHOSPHATE, DIBASIC, ANHYDROUS 852mg, POTASSIUM PHOSPHATE, MONOBASIC 155mg, SODIUM … WebOrthophosphate for plumbosolvency control (Section 10.14) is dosed either as orthophosphoric acid (H 3 PO 4) or as one of its sodium salts, typically monosodium phosphate (NaH 2 PO 4 ). Both chemicals are normally delivered in liquid form, either in bulk or in IBCs, monosodium phosphate (MSP) as 32% w/w and orthophosphoric acid as 75% …

WebIn adults, normal phosphate concentration in serum or plasma is 2.5 to 4.5 mg/dL (0.81 to 1.45 mmol/L) [ 10 ]. Hypophosphatemia is defined as serum phosphate concentrations lower than the low end of the normal range, whereas a concentration higher than the high end of the range indicates hyperphosphatemia.
